Gulf Bank Partners with Coursera to Foster Employee Development and Achieve Talent Transformation

In a move to further enhance its commitment to employee growth and development, Gulf Bank has entered into a strategic partnership with Coursera, a leading online learning platform. This collaboration aims to provide extensive training and learning opportunities to all Gulf Bank employees, enabling them to access a wide range of courses and certificates from prestigious educational institutions and universities. By leveraging the power of Coursera’s platform, Gulf Bank aims to equip its workforce with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in a rapidly evolving business landscape.

Coursera has gained prominence over the past decade as one of the world’s largest online learning platforms, offering thousands of courses across various disciplines. From professional and specialized courses to industry-recognized certifications like MBA and Certified Public Accountant, employees will have access to a diverse catalog of learning resources. What sets Coursera apart is its interactive features, including videos, tests, assessments, and multi-language support, which enhance the learning experience and help employees effectively acquire and retain knowledge.

Salma Al-Hajjaj, the General Manager of Human Resources at Gulf Bank, expressed the institution’s dedication to continuously developing the professional skills of its employees. Recognizing that employees are the backbone of the bank’s success, Gulf Bank is committed to investing in their growth and career advancement through exceptional training and educational opportunities. Al-Hajjaj emphasized the bank’s ongoing efforts to keep employees abreast of the latest technological advancements and provide the necessary support for talented individuals to assume leadership positions.

As Gulf Bank solidifies its position as a leading Kuwaiti bank of the future, the partnership with Coursera aligns with the ambitious objectives of Kuwait Vision 2035, focusing on developing high-performing teams capable of adapting to economic changes. Kais Zribi, Coursera’s General Manager for the Middle East and Africa expressed excitement about collaborating with Gulf Bank on its talent transformation journey. This partnership elevates Gulf Bank’s capability-building efforts by offering a range of opportunities through Coursera, empowering the bank’s workforce to thrive in the new economy and contribute to long-term growth and success.
